Situated on the heart of Old Hatfield one of the areas most sought after locations. A three bedroom home in a close so little passing traffic. All bedrooms with built in storage. With the benefit of a garage too. 



The Property is situated in the conservation area in sought after Old Hatfield. Historic Hatfield House is within walking distance. Free access to the park is permitted to residents in this street. It is an easy walk to Hatfield BR main line station to London's Moorgate and King's Cross with its connection to St Pancras International. Hatfield has excellent amenities including the Galleria shopping centre and benefits from good transport links to the A1(M) and the M25.

Area
The property is situated in sought-after Old Hatfield, the village and conservation area neighboring The Marquess of Salisbury's historically significant Hatfield House and the 13th century St Etheldreda's Church. Entrances to The House and Great Park* are in close proximity, as are local pubs, shops and the Hatfield train and bus station. Welwyn Garden City, St Albans, and Hertford are easily accessible as are the A1(M) and M25. Luton airport is just 22 miles away.
